摘 要:风能作为一种取之不尽、用之不竭的自然资源,逐渐成为人类重要的能源之一。但风速、风向等因素的变化会对风力发电系统的发电效率和稳定性产生影响。如何提高风力发电系统的效率和稳定性,是风能利用面临的重要挑战。而电气控制技术可以通过对设备的精确控制和实时监测,实现对风力发电设备的有效监测和控制,保证发电的稳定和连续性。基于此,深入探讨了电气控制技术在风力发电系统中的应用及其重要性。Wind energy,as an inexhaustible natural resource,has gradually become an important choice for human energy utilization,but changes in factors such as wind speed and directions can have an impact on the power gen⁃eration efficiency and stability of the wind power generation system.How to improve the efficiency and stability of the wind power generation system is an important challenge faced by wind energy utilization.Electrical control technology can achieve the effective monitoring and control of wind power generation equipment through the pre⁃cise control and real-time monitoring of equipment,so as to ensure the stability and continuity of power genera⁃tion.Based on this,this article will delve into the application and importance of electrical control technology in the control of the wind power generation system.
